Summary

HR1741 is a resolution honoring Everardo "Ever" Villarreal for his exemplary service as a Hidalgo County commissioner. Since taking office in January 2021, Villarreal has made significant contributions to enhancing infrastructure and improving the quality of life in Precinct 3. His initiatives include securing vital grants for local projects and establishing a Community Outreach Department aimed at providing assistance to residents in need. The resolution highlights the commendable steps Villarreal has taken to foster transparency, accountability, and efficiency in local governance, particularly during challenging times such as the COVID-19 pandemic and the 2021 winter storm.

Voting_history

HR1741 was adopted by the House with a non-record vote on May 17, 2023.
